Inspired by true events, a lawyer helps a funeral home owner save his family business from a corporate behemoth, exposing a complex web of race, power, and injustice. (imdb)

“The Burial” is a courtroom drama based on a true story, starring Tommy Lee Jones and Jamie Foxx. While it may not stand out as exceptionally original in the genre, the dynamic performances and captivating mystery make it an engaging watch for fans of legal narratives

Thoroughly enjoyable! Overcomes some preposterous individual moments and genuinely bad lawyering from both sides of the story’s legal battle with a superb top-to-bottom cast. Foxx is tremendously good, TLJ is effortlessly compelling as always, and Mamoudou Athie reaffirms his semi-unsung status as one of the most likable actors of his generation. Some of the crowd-pleasing mechanisms are quite heavy-handed, but they still largely worked for me!
